Responsibilities

  • Administer safety programs and ensure compliance with OSHA, DOT, environmental, and company requirements.
  • Coordinate and deliver safety training, onboarding, and awareness programs.
  • Conduct facility inspections, audits, and incident investigations.
  • Maintain safety records, OSHA logs, reports, and compliance documentation.
  • Monitor injury and incident trends and recommend corrective actions.
  • Support Job Safety Analyses (JSAs), Hazard Communication (HazCom), and other safety programs.
  • Partner with management and employees to identify and mitigate workplace risks.
  • Assist with regulatory inspections, audits, and workers' compensation investigations.
  • Promote continuous improvement and a positive safety culture.
  • Support site safety committees and day-to-day EHS activities.
  • Serve as backup for essential safety functions in the absence of the Operations Safety Manager.

Requirements

  • Associate's or Bachelor's degree in Safety, Environmental Science, or related field preferred.
  • Minimum 3 years of safety, environmental, manufacturing, or related experience.
  • Knowledge of OSHA, DOT, and applicable federal, state, and local regulations.
  • Strong communication, training, investigation, and report-writing skills.
  • 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ities.
  • Physical Requirements
  • Stand, walk, and climb stairs throughout the facility.
  • Occasionally lift up to 25 pounds.
  • Use computers and office equipment for extended periods.
  • Perform inspections, audits, investigations, and training activities throughout the facility.
  • Occasionally bend, kneel, and stoop.
  • Work Environment
  • Manufacturing and office environment.
  • Exposure to varying temperatures, noise levels, dust, and oils typical of food manufacturing facilities.
  • Minimal travel may be required.
